#3b1b10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b1b10 is composed of 23.1% red, 10.6%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#3b1b10 color hex could be obtained by blending #763620 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#3b1b10 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#3b1b10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b1b10 has RGB values of R:59, G:27,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.73,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 3873552.

Shades and Tints of #3b1b10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0603 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b1b10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#272524 is the less saturated color, while #491402 is the most saturated one.
